Typical Window Issues and Their Solutions

Before diving into the repair process, it's crucial to identify the particular concerns you're handling. Here are some typical window issues and their services:

  1. Cracked or Broken Glass

    • Signs: Visible cracks or shattered glass.
    • Solution: Replace the glass pane. This can be done by eliminating the damaged glass, cleaning up the frame, and inserting a new pane. Expert setup is recommended for larger or more intricate windows.
  2. Leaking Windows

    • Signs: Drafts, water stains, and dampness around the window frame.
    • Option: Seal the spaces with weatherstripping, caulking, or foam tape. Changing the window might be essential if the damage is substantial.
  3. Sticking or Hard-to-Open Windows

    • Symptoms: Difficulty in opening or closing the window.
    • Service: Lubricate the window tracks with a silicone-based lube. If the concern continues, look for distorted or broken frames and think about expert repair or replacement.
  4. Rotted or Damaged Wood Frames

    • Signs: Soft, decayed, or harmed wood around the window.
    • Solution: Repair or replace the affected wood. Usage wood filler for minor damage, or consider a total frame replacement for serious cases.
  5. Foggy or Cloudy Insulated Glass

    • Signs: Condensation or fog between the glass panes.
    • Option: Replace the whole glass unit. This is an intricate task and normally requires professional help.

Step-by-Step Guide to Window Repair

  1. Assess the Damage

    • Recognize the type and degree of the damage. Figure out whether you can deal with the repair yourself or if it's best to call a professional.
    • Collect needed tools and materials, such as a screwdriver, putty knife, replacement glass repairs near Me (http://115.187.22.75:3000/lock-repair6988), caulking, and weatherstripping.
  2. Security First

    • Wear protective gloves and safety glasses to avoid injury.
    • If you are working on a high window, use a tough ladder and have somebody help you.
  3. Remove the Damaged Glass (if relevant)

    • Carefully eliminate any broken glass from the frame. Utilize a putty knife to pry out the old putty and glazing points.
    • Tidy the frame thoroughly to guarantee a smooth surface for the brand-new glass.
  4. Install the New Glass

    • Place the brand-new glass pane into the frame, guaranteeing it is centered and secure.
    • Apply new putty around the edges of the glass and insert glazing indicate hold it in location.
    • Permit the putty to dry according to the maker's instructions.
  5. Seal and Insulate

    • Apply weatherstripping or caulking around the window frame to prevent air leakages and water damage.
    • Check for any spaces or fractures and seal them properly.
  6. Check the Window

    • Open and close the window to guarantee it runs smoothly.
    • Inspect for any draft or moisture issues and resolve them as required.
  7. Keep Regularly

    • Tidy the windows and frames regularly to avoid accumulation and wear.
    • Examine the windows for any indications of damage or use throughout routine maintenance.

FAQs About House Window Repair

Q: Can I repair a split window myself?

  • A: Yes, for small cracks, you can apply a clear epoxy resin to the crack to prevent it from spreading. Nevertheless, for bigger fractures or shattered glass, it is best to replace the whole pane, which may require expert assistance.

Q: How typically should I inspect my windows?

  • A: It is suggested to examine your windows a minimum of once a year, ideally throughout the spring and fall. Routine evaluations can help you catch and address concerns before they end up being significant issues.

Q: Are all kinds of windows repairable?

  • A: Most window types can be fixed, but some may need specialized strategies or materials. For example, vinyl windows might require particular tools for eliminating and replacing parts, while wood windows might need more comprehensive repairs.

Q: What is the distinction in between weatherstripping and caulking?

  • A: Weatherstripping is a material applied to the edges of a window to produce a seal and prevent drafts. Caulking, on the other hand, is a sealant utilized to fill spaces and fractures in the window frame, helping to prevent water and air leakages.

Q: How can I avoid window damage?

  • A: Regular maintenance, such as cleaning, lubricating, and sealing, can assist prevent window damage. Additionally, prevent putting heavy items near windows, and make sure that window screens remain in excellent condition to secure against accidental impacts.

Q: Is it cost-efficient to repair windows?

  • A: In many cases, fixing a window is more affordable than replacing it. Nevertheless, if the damage is extensive or if the window is older, replacement might be the better option.
